I purchased a cloud wheel at Alibaba. At that time, the seller stated that the black color was 83A. The transparent cloud wheel is 78A.

Maybe he was offered the non cloudwheel 125mm prototypes, they’re actually just urethane only. I was offered the same thing. Its the bottom right in this image, more colors are available now.
